Output 937560c6f120c35c84e19e38f9f2013983de97df76d1be20786ba88327a04972:0

value
884560
script pubkey
OP_0 OP_PUSHBYTES_20 d438d00ddf4a26fe37bc35323754762559a628ea
address
bc1q6sudqrwlfgn0udaux5erw4rky4v6v282we67yz
transaction
937560c6f120c35c84e19e38f9f2013983de97df76d1be20786ba88327a04972